Does Medicare cover telehealth appointments?

You can get Medicare telehealth services for certain emergency department visits at home. You can get certain physical and occupational therapy services at home. Medicare covers some services delivered via audio only devices. Medicare also covers virtual check-ins and E-visits.

How do you qualify for PACE program?

Who is eligible for PACE?

  • Be 55 or older.
  • Live in the service area of a PACE organization.
  • Be certified by the state as eligible for nursing home care.
  • Live in the community (not a nursing home)
  • Be able to live safely in the community.
  • Agree to receive health services exclusively through the PACE organization, and.

How much does pace cost if you have Medicare?

If you are eligible for Medicare (but not Medicaid), you’ll pay a monthly premium for PACE that covers long-term care and prescription drugs. According to the National PACE Association, which advocates for the PACE program and its recipients, the average premium for a Medicare-only PACE enrollee is $4,781 per month.

Which of the following provides health insurance for the elderly?

Medicare is a government program that provides health insurance coverage for senior citizens age 65 years and older, the disabled of any age, and to anyone suffering from end-stage renal disease. Medicare is divided into four parts, which are known as Medicare Part-A, B, C, and D.
